    Rattling rear window in my 90 325ic

    There is a really annoyong rattle in my rear window, it goes away when I put the window down slightly so I know it's the window.

    My questions are what is the seaiest way to get in there, and is this common?

    It might be caused by the alignment with the front window. When the front and rear window are both all the way up (on either side), they should "mate" up in a specific seam that will be obvious by looking at it. If the front window's alignment is off, then the seam where the front and rear window touch will be off. (This would be easier to show in a picture). This would also cause the top of the windows to fall out of alignment with the convertible's top (when the top is up).

    There is a section in the Bentley manual showing how to adjust your windows alignment. It involves taking off the inside door panel and playing with the adjustment screws. When the front and rear windows are aligned properly, the seam where the two meet and also the groove the top of each window fits into the convertible top keep the window in place (so no more vibrating).
